Parrsboro Record, Tuesday, October 31, 1933, pg. #4; Reel #2861, NSARM, Halifax, N.S.
OBITUARY: William A. Morris
Springhill, N.S., October 27 - The death occurred Sunday, October 22nd, of a highly respected citizen in the person of William Alexander Morris at his home, Wolsley Street, having endured with patience, an illness of more than a years duration. His condition became serious about three weeks prior to his death. He was born in Parrsboro and was 67 years of age. He came to Springhill as a young man, and although of a quiet disposition, he has been known and esteemed as a citizen of high standing, during his forty years residence here. The friends of years will hold in kindest remembrance the name of "Billy" Morris as a true friend, a kind neighbor, and a devout member of his church. He is survived by his wife, who was formerly Miss Margaret McRae, of Springhill; two brothers, Hugh Morris, of Millvale, Pictou County; and James Morris, of Windsor, N.S.; and one sister, Miss Maude Morris of Halifax. The funeral was held from St. John's R.C. Church Tuesday morning with Requiem High Mass by Rev. Fr. W.J. Doody.

St. Brigid's Catholic Church, Parrsboro, N.S.
Reel #11755, NSARM, Halifax, N.S.
Baptisms, Marriages & Burials 1853-1876
April 7, 1875; Died at Parrsboro, James Morris, aged 49 years, interned in
St. Brigid's Cemetery on 10 inst. [10 Apr 1875] Rev. P.W. Brown, PP
